- Guru Tegh Bahadur Shaheedi diwas was celebrated on 24 November 2022.
- He is the ninth Guru of Sikhism. His shaheedi diwas is observed as shaheedi diwas every year.
- On this day, in 1675, he was executed in Delhi by the Mughal emperor Aurangzeb for refusing to convert to Islam.
- President Draupadi Murmu in her message said that it has been rightly said about her that 'Sar diya par saar na diya'.
- He was born Guru Tegh Bahadur in April 1621 in Amritsar, Punjab. He built the city of Anandpur Sahib in Punjab.
